Race & ... Conference
Friday, September 30, 2022
9 a.m.-3:30 p.m.
University Club
The Race & ... Conference elevates the work of the University's race-related centers, the health sciences, and Africana Studies and promotes and celebrates collaboration between centers and departments on campus.
